The Benefits of Car Window Tinting
Most people think tinting is mainly for privacy. It does that well, but quality window film goes further.
It blocks up to 99% of UV rays, helping protect your dash, leather and trims from fading or cracking. It also cuts infrared heat, which is what makes your cabin feel like an oven after sitting in the sun. Less heat means less strain on your air conditioning and a more comfortable drive.
Glare is another big one. Melbourne drivers know how harsh the low morning and afternoon sun can be. A good tint takes the edge off without affecting visibility.
And yes, it looks great. A clean, even tint transforms a car’s overall profile.

Window Tinting
We offer standard and ceramic window tint options. Standard film is a solid entry-level choice for privacy and basic UV and heat reduction. Ceramic film is the premium option. It blocks more infrared heat than standard film while keeping your view clear. Unlike metallic films, ceramic tint will not interfere with your GPS, E-Tag or phone signal.
Both options are available across all windows, including rear quarters, rear windscreens and sunroofs. We can also apply a light, clear film to the front windscreen for UV protection, within Victorian legal limits.
Light Tinting
We tint headlights and taillights, too. Done right, it gives your car a sleek, custom finish while keeping your lights roadworthy. We use specialist film built for lights, not standard window film, which is not designed for the heat cycle automotive lights produce.

Staying Street Legal in Victoria
In Victoria, front-side windows must allow at least 35% visible light transmission (VLT). Rear side windows and the rear windscreen can go as low as 20% VLT. The front windscreen must remain untinted below the manufacturer’s AS/NZS line.

Is car window tinting legal in Victoria?
Yes. Front-side windows must have at least 35% VLT, and rear windows can have as low as 20% VLT. We install every tint to comply with Victorian road rules.
What is ceramic window tint, and is it worth it?
Ceramic window tint uses nanoceramic particles to block more infrared heat and filter up to 99% of UV rays, with zero interference with GPS or phone signals. For Melbourne’s summer heat, the upgrade over standard film is absolutely worth it.
How long does car window tinting take?
Most vehicles are done within half a day to one full business day. We confirm the timeframe at the time of booking and keep you updated throughout.
What do I do after my windows are tinted?
Keep your windows closed for at least 24 hours. Small bubbles or haziness in the first couple of days are normal and will clear as the film cures. Avoid wiping the inside of the glass during that time.
